Hydrargyrum: A Thorough Exploration regarding Basic Hydrargyrum

Mercury , known by the name Hydrargyrum, is an fascinating metal with a distinctive trait of existing as a liquid near normal temperatures . The fundamental value is 80, positioning it among the group 12 of periodic table . Once, this is widely applied in different uses , extending from thermometers to dental compounds, although the toxicity has had caused to the lessening in the general application now.

Elemental Mercury (Hg0): Sources, Uses, and Concerns

Elemental mercury, often denoted as Hg0, presents a multifaceted profile, spanning natural occurrences, industrial applications, and significant environmental worries. Its appearance in the environment stems from multiple sources: volcanic activity releases it naturally, while mining of gold frequently involves its use in amalgam processes. Historically, mercury served as a key component in medical instruments, electrical products (like fluorescent lamps), and artistic processes. While its use is being reduced due to health concerns, legacy contamination remains a substantial issue. The emission of Hg0, even in small quantities , poses a risk because it can be transported long distances and eventually deposit in aquatic ecosystems, impacting flora . Proper management and remediation strategies are imperative to mitigate these risks.
